Fearless Predictions - Copa America - Day 12

Both Uruguay and Chile snatched winning goals to secure their spot in the quarterfinals at the Copa America. Peru joins them in the knockout stage while Mexico exits securing only a draw against Chile. So while the big guns in South America are all beginning to flex their muscles, we will wait with anticipation to see if Brazil can wake up from their slumber. It looks like it is time for another set of fearless predictions.



Day 12

Paraguay - Venezuela

Paraguay have drawn their first two games at the Copa America while Venezuela surprisingly lead Group B after a victory over Ecuador and a draw with Brazil.
